Spiritualized Close With New Album And Tour Announced

  • Posted: Thu 31 Mar 2011
  • By: Kev
Spiritualized

Spiritualized are currently at work on their soon-to-be-completed 7th album, which should be released this autumn on Double Six.

While it’s been three years since the release of acclaimed album ‘Songs In A&E’, Spiritualized have been busy in the interim. The release of ‘Songs in A&E’ re-validated the band as one of the most significant British rock bands of the last twenty years and they toured for two years with their incendiary live show.

In 2009 they took part in the ATP Don't Look Back series staging a spectacular orchestral performance of their 1997 masterpiece 'Ladies and Gentlemen We Are Floating in Space.'

Spiritualized have already announced a show at the Royal Albert Hall in October and have added five new dates prior to the show. Standon Calling is likely to be their only UK festival appearance of 2011.

Saturday, 13th August UK, Standon Calling

Wednesday 5th October UK, Leamington Spa, Assembly

Thursday 6th October UK, Edinburgh, Queens Hall

Friday 7th October Ireland, Dublin, Vicar St

Saturday 8th October UK, Manchester, Academy

Sunday 9th October UK, Bristol, 02 Academy

Tuesday 11th October UK, London, Royal Albert Hall

Tickets for all regional shows are £17.50 , 25 Euros Dublin, Royal Albert Hall are £22.50/32.50 and go on sale 9am, Friday 1st April
